Live a Fuller Life: Exercise and Heart Health

Regular physical exercise is crucial for maintaining optimal cardiovascular fitness. Engaging in cardiovascular exercise like running, swimming, or cycling strengthens your heart and blood vessels, reducing the risk of life-threatening diseases. By including movement into your daily routine, you can enhance your overall health and increase your lifespan.

  •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ity exercise per week.
  • Find activities you love to make exercise a sustainable habit.
  • Pay attention to your body and rest when needed.

Remember, every bit of movement counts! Make physical activity a priority for a healthier life.

A Healthier Heartbeat : The Benefits of Regular Physical Activity

Physical activity isn't just about sculpting your body; it's a vital investment in your overall well-being. When you engage regular exercise into your routine, you're boosting the health of your heart, which serves as the pump of your entire system.

A robust cardiovascular system leads to a cascade of benefits. Your cholesterol levels can be regulated, reducing your risk for heart disease. Exercise also strengthens your heart muscle, making it more efficient at circulating blood throughout your body.

The benefits extend far beyond your physiological health. Regular physical activity has been proven to alleviate stress and nervousness, leaving you feeling more serene. It can also enhance your ability to sleep, leading to increased energy levels throughout the day.

Incorporating even modest amounts of exercise into your daily life can make a significant difference in your overall health and well-being. Aim for at least half an hour of moderate-intensity activity most days of the week, and you'll be well on your way to experiencing the transformative power of regular physical activity.
